PostgreSQL

PostgreSQL Hebdo #98

Lu ces dernière semaines : The importance of max_wal_size : l'importance de la distance entre les CHECKPOINTs ; A little more on max_wal_size : Ne pas augmenter trop max_wal_size est important pour limiter le temps de crash recovery (Note: Si vous avez souvent des crash recovery, c'est qu'il y un  […]

Lire la suite

PostgreSQL Hebdo #97

Lu ces dernières semaines : 11TB WAL in PostgreSQL Postgres 16 highlight - More regexps in pg_hba.conf Patroni 3.0 & Citus: Scalable, Highly Available Postgres PostgreSQL Database Security: External Server-Based Authentication pgec reads: memory replicated cache, writes: PostgreSQL with a Redis  […]

Lire la suite

PostgreSQL Hebdo #96

Lu ces dernières semaines : PostgreSQL 15.2, 14.7, 13.10, 12.14, and 11.19 Released! Pgwatch2 1.10.0 : https://github.com/cybertec-postgre... Extreme PostgreSQL (pdf) Find Text in Any Column of a PostgreSQL Table How to get a row, and all of it’s dependencies? When to use VACUUM FULL ER diagrams  […]

Lire la suite

PostgreSQL Hebdo #95

Lu ces dernières semaines : Waiting for PostgreSQL 16 – Add grantable MAINTAIN privilege and pg_maintain role New WAL Archive Module/Library in PostgreSQL 15 Rebuild Patroni Replica Using pgBackRest Waiting for PostgreSQL 16 – Invent random_normal() to provide normally-distributed random numbers  […]

Lire la suite

PostgreSQL Hebdo #94

Lu ces dernières semaines : PostgreSQL 15.1, 14.6, 13.9, 12.13, 11.18, and 10.23 Released! pgcat: a PostgreSQL pooler Reducing replication lag with IO concurrency in Postgres 15 Implement PostgreSQL Pool connection in Rust Postgres Query Boost: Using ANY Instead of IN Patroni 2.1.5 PostgreSQL  […]

Lire la suite

PostgreSQL Hebdo #93

Lu ces dernières semaines : Learning PostgreSQL Internals Using pg_upgrade to upgrade PostgreSQL 9.6 PostGIS 2.4 to PostgreSQL 15 3.3 on Yum Understanding statistics in PostgreSQL PostgreSQL 15 Released! ; en français : https://www.loxodata.com/post/postg... PostgreSQL 15 – New Features to Be  […]

Lire la suite

PostgreSQL Hebdo #92

Lu ces dernières semaines : Why isolation level serializable is not the default? ; en effet, ce niveau d'isolation des transactions devrait être connu par les développeurs d'applications, et plus largement utilisé, car il correspond au comportement attendu dans bien des cas. Pipeline mode in Psycopg  […]

Lire la suite

PostgreSQL Hebdo #91

Lu ces dernières semaines : Rise of the Anti-Join PostgreSQL 14 Internals, Part II (pdf)) PostgreSQL 15: Stats Collector Gone? What’s New? Changes to the public schema in PostgreSQL 15 and how to handle upgrades Psycopg 3.1 released PostgreSQL 15 Beta 4 Released! A Critique of SQL, 40 Years Later À   […]

Lire la suite

PostgreSQL Hebdo #90

Lu ces dernières semaines : Patroni on pure Raft Postgres 15 improves UNIQUE and NULL PostgreSQL 15: changes in the low level backup functions Patroni and pgBackRest combined AlloyDB versus PostgreSQL: a performance review PostgreSQL 15: changes in the public schema permissions  […]

Lire la suite

PostgreSQL Hebdo #89

Lu et entendu ces derniers jours : SQL tips for beginners; what I learned after 10+ years of occasionally writing queries and schemas as a web dev Postgres Indexes, Selectivity, and Statistics PostgreSQL Upgrades are hard! Transaction anomalies with SELECT FOR UPDATE PostgreSQL 15 Beta 2 Released!  […]

Lire la suite

PostgreSQL Hebdo #88

Lu ces dernières semaines : About JSONB and TOAST : https://twitter.com/Envek/status/15... PostgreSQL 15 Beta 1 Released! Please, test it now ! Common DB schema change mistakes A PostgreSQL extension for strong dynamic anonymization : https://pgxn.org/dist/pg_diffix/ ; https://www.open-diffix.org/  […]

Lire la suite

PostgreSQL Hebdo #87

Lu ces dernières semaines : Generate PostgreSQL credentials with Hashicorp Vault and Go 8 Fascinating Things You Probably Didn't Know PostgreSQL Can Do! How Retool upgraded our 4 TB main application PostgreSQL database Two-phase commits for logical replication publications/subscriptions pgwatch2  […]

Lire la suite

PostgreSQL Hebdo #86

Lu ces dernières semaines : À venir dans PostgreSQL 15 : MERGE (documentation) Waiting for PostgreSQL 15 – Add support for MERGE SQL command PgBouncer 1.17.0 Tuning max_wal_size in PostgreSQL Explore the new SEARCH and CYCLE features in PostgreSQL® 14 Tidying Up With VACUUM Incremental View  […]

Lire la suite

PostgreSQL Hebdo #85

Lu ces dernières semaines : Google Cloud PostgreSQL under pgwatch2 monitoring pgBackRest and TLS connections pgBackRest preview - Bundle files in the repository during backup Mirage of memory, part 3: overcommit PostgreSQL: TOAST compression and toast_tuple_target How PostgreSQL Pipeline Mode Works  […]

Lire la suite

PostgreSQL Hebdo #84

Lu ces dernières semaines : Compare a PostgreSQL block from memory and from file Not so equal texts in PostgreSQL - and how to compare texts in a more elaborate way BETWEEN the two of us Future PostgreSQL: improvement to the replication protocol PostgreSQL 14.2, 13.6, 12.10, 11.15, and 10.20  […]

Lire la suite

PostgreSQL Hebdo #83

Lu ces dernière semaines : Copy a Postgres database to a target Postgres server (pg_dump dsq: Commandline tool for running SQL queries against JSON, CSV, Excel, Parquet, and more. How Patroni Addresses the Problem of the Logical Replication Slot Failover in a PostgreSQL Cluster Query Progress Bar  […]

Lire la suite

PostgreSQL Hebdo #82

Lu ces dernières semaines : Quick 📸 on 🐘 active SQL from pg_stat_statements Postgres HA: roles are dynamic PG Phriday: Do’s and Don’ts of Postgres High Availability Q&A Taking Advantage of write-only and read-only Connections with pgBouncer in Django The anatomy of a linux read call ; part 2 UK  […]

Lire la suite

PostgreSQL Hebdo #81

Lu cette semaine : PostgreSQL transition guide: supporting the decision ; PDF Lesser Known PostgreSQL Features Why is it hard to automatically suggest what index to create? How we deconstructed the Postgres planner to find indexing opportunities PostgreSQL 14.1, 13.5, 12.9, 11.14, 10.19, and 9.6.24  […]

Lire la suite

PostgreSQL Hebdo #80

Lu cette semaine : WITH HOLD cursors and transactions in PostgreSQL Strings, arrays, recursion, and parsing JSON: Exploring PL/pgSQL Using Query ID in Postgres 14 Range Types & Recursion: How to Search Availability with PostgreSQL How partial, covering, and multicolumn indexes may slow down  […]

Lire la suite

PostgreSQL Hebdo #79

Lu cette semaine : PostgreSQL 14 Released! ; en français : https://www.loxodata.com/post/postg... An early look at Postgres 14: Performance and Monitoring Improvements JSON in PostgreSQL: how to use it righ Why we spent the last month eliminating PostgreSQL subtransactions Secret PostgreSQL Trick  […]

Lire la suite

Haut de page